Inter-IT cricket: Tech Mahindra,IBM & Hewlett Packard secure wins

Tech Mahindra,Hewlett Packard,and IBM all notched up impressive victories at the S1 Inter-IT Cricket Championship Tournament,at the PYC Hindu Gymkhana Ground here on Sunday.

In the first match of the day,Tech Mahindra,playing against Sungard,won the toss and elected to field.

The decision paid off as they began by bowling an impeccable line to the Sungard batsmen,said a press note. For the Sungard team,Praful Pathak (38) and Pawan Anand (35) shared a defiant sixth-wicket partnership of 55 runs to ensure that their team got to a decent total. Abhijeet Kokane (24) and Aditya Kulkarni (22) contributed valuable runs to the score. At the end of their 20 overs,Sungard put up 147 runs for the loss of eight wickets.

In reply,Tech Mahindra opened their account at a blistering pace and through the fiery batting of Vinit Pathak (44),Ritesh Joshi (30 not out) and Somaditya Banerjee (22),managed to unsettle the Sungard bowling and got to the target of 147 runs with an over to spare.

In the other match played at the Sinhagad College Ground between IBM and Cognizant,IBM won the toss and elected to bat on a pitch that looked conducive for batting.

The decision proved a wise one as IBM,through the willows of Kiran Lagad (58),Niranjan Dravid (42) and Ajinkya Kale (31),notched up an impressive total of 162 runs in their allotted 20 overs.

Cognizant began disastrously and kept losing wickets at regular intervals. Though Gaurav Chattur (22),Gaurav Chutani (21) made brave contributions with the bat,they were unable to sustain the onslaught of the IBM bowlers under Deepak Sharma 3/21,Ajinkya Kale 3/28 and Shripad Joshi 2/23.

IBM won by the match by 27 runs,bundling out Cognizant for a total of 136 runs in 18 overs.
